I like my H Streets the best, then my Brooks T4s. I got the waffle racer because it was cheap ($35 at Eastbay). It is sturdier than either of the others, but the forefoot is not as wide, so they're a little tight on my toes unless I wear very thin socks or no socks. I usually train in the H Streets, but it took a while to adjust to this. They don't have any cushioning, and the sole is soft, so it doesn't give your foot any support.

All three are very light shoes, but the H Streets are the lightest/most minimal. The Nike and Brooks shoes have a much more built up heel.
